"I hope you come to find that which gives life a deep meaning for you. Something worth living for - maybe even worth dying for, something that energizes you, enthuses you, enables you to keep moving ahead."

-Ita Ford
Murdered Maryknoll Sister

30 years ago today, these three consecrated religious and one lay missionary were murdered in El Salvador.  Please, do me a favor:  Go read this, right now

What can we learn from these women of faith? In what ways did the Gospel influence their decisions, their priorities, even their way of relating with people? And why might that be threatening to people?


Now my friends, I'm NOT encouraging you to go find ways to get yourself killed for your faith.... but what can we learn from these four as we continue on our journey of faith? Comments welcomed!
